Sacred Heart Province Renovates Scholasticate Building
Built in 1995, the Holy Cross Scholasticate Building in Rampura-Dhaka, Bangladesh, has served as a formation house for Sacred Heart Province of Priests for nearly thirty years. With a capacity of up to thirty seminarians, the men live in community at the Scholasticate while pursuing their studies in philosophy and theology at Holy Spirit Major Seminary in Banani, Dhaka.
With its age, the Scholasticate building was in need of significant repair. Through the generosity of benefactors, the Holy Cross Mission Center provided funding to repair and update the floors, update the water lines, update the electric wiring, repair the plaster walls, and repaint the interior and exterior of the building.
